Compare Orange to Lakewood

This post compares Orange, California to Lakewood,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Orange (city) Lakewood (city)
Population 140,289 81,106
Income (median) $51,298 $56,545
Home Value (median) $604,300 $475,800
White 70% 51%
Black 1% 7%
Asian 11% 18%
With Kids 36% 37%
Age (median) 35 38
Rentals 43% 28%
